While we click "Edit reinforcement pattern" steel rebar is gotten half in confined area and half in unconfined area
and diameter of stirrup and half longitudinal steel rebar is not included for distance of steel rebar from confine area. It is really important and very effective for getting well accuracy. Please try to fix it.

Many thanks Salar,
Indeed the location of the rebars will be changed to the suggested locations in the upcoming v7 release (the shift typically will be by 1-2cm (or 3-4% of the section total dimensions).
Regarding your second comment, we kept a note and we will implement it in a future release. However, we will not introduce such feature in the v7 release, since it requires heavy changes in all the post-processor tabs, and we do not consider it a very significant feature (users can easily copy and paste the table data to Excel).
